Originally Posted by rdam
It's 0615 and I worked all night...Tired...Do you mean the parts and accessories catalog?...If you got it, let me know...FLHR
Just like the below parts catalog, but for the year of your motorocycle.

http://www.harley-davidson.com/store...13-9945611a--1

According to the touring parts catalog for 2011, the following 2011 bikes were shipped with a toolkit.
FLHTCU - Electra Glide Ultra Classic
FLHTC - Electra Glide Classic
FLHX - Street Glide
FLHTK - Limited
FLTRU - Road Glide Ultra
FLTRX - Road Glide Custom
